Princess Kako, a respected member of Japan’s Imperial Family, is increasingly stepping into the public spotlight, taking on more meaningful royal duties. The princess’s dedication to her royal role has garnered widespread admiration, but also raised concerns about the pressures of her demanding schedule.
admiration and Concern Surround Princess Kako’s Growing Role
Following her older sister,Princess Mako’s,departure from royal duties in 2021,Princess Kako has become a more visible figure,representing the Imperial Family on solo overseas trips and undertaking various public engagements. Her grace, sincerity, and beauty have captivated manny, with some Japanese media outlets even referring to her as the “hope of Japan.”
though, not all attention has been positive. Recent online discussions highlight concerns about her well-being. One netizen commented, “She looked like a porcelain doll. It is completely understandable to feel tired with such a packed schedule.” Another emphasized the need to protect her privacy, stating, “Videos like this should not be shared… We should protect her, not expose her.”
These comments underscore the delicate balance Princess Kako must maintain between fulfilling her royal obligations and managing the intense public scrutiny that comes with the role of a modern royal.
A commitment to Duty
At her coming-of-age ceremony, Princess Kako affirmed her commitment to her responsibilities, stating, “I believe I should carry out every task I am humbly entrusted with, sincerely and respectfully.” This dedication embodies her approach to royal life.
While Princess Kako actively performs royal duties, it is indeed critically important to note that her younger brother, Prince Hisahito, is next in line to the throne, as Japanese law currently prohibits women from royal succession.
From Figure Skating to Royal duties
Before fully embracing her royal role, Princess Kako excelled in other areas. She was a competitive figure skater, winning a district championship in 2007. She also pursued higher education, studying performing arts and psychology at the University of Leeds in the UK.
These experiences contribute to her well-rounded character and ability to connect with people from various backgrounds. This highlights the diverse experiences that shape her role as a public figure.
The Balancing Act: Royal Life in the Modern Era
Princess Kako’s situation reflects the challenges faced by modern royals, who must navigate tradition, public expectation, and personal well-being. The increased visibility brought about by social media and 24-hour news cycles adds further complexity to their roles.
Did You Know? in 2023, Princess Kako attended the “National Convention for the Deaf,” advocating for inclusivity and accessibility for the hearing impaired, demonstrating her wide range of interests and dedication to social causes.
